Accelerate metabolism with sport: is that possible?

Faster metabolism thanks to exercise? Study refutes that

As a Study found out in the magazine Nature Communications, the metabolism cannot be influenced by sport. Every person has an individual metabolism. Whether you are sporty or not – he always runs at the same speed.

The assumption that you can permanently increase your calorie consumption through exercise is widespread. Unfortunately, this is one misconception. Of course, you burn more calories during exercise afterburn effect even up to several hours after the sports unit. But in the long run, this does not change the basal metabolic rate, as the scientists found out.

The researchers determined the total energy expenditure of almost 350 people. They had to drink a glass of water that had previously been enriched with isotopes of hydrogen and oxygen. The isotopes can be traced in the body and are lost through breathing, sweating and excretion. In this way, the scientists were able to measure how fast each person’s metabolism is and how many calories are being burned.

The result: The metabolism varied in the subjects by up to 20 percent – and that regardless of whether they exercise or not.

Is it easier to lose weight with a faster metabolism?

Obviously there are huge differences in the speed of metabolism. Shouldn’t that mean that people who have a fast metabolism also lose weight more easily?

The researchers examined this in the second part of the study. To do this, they documented the weight of the subjects over different periods of time. But here, too, the result was sobering: A fast metabolism is no guarantee that you will lose weight more easily. Nor do people with a slow metabolism gain weight more easily.

Conclusion: Why you should still exercise

Even if the study has disillusioned some amateur athletes: Please don’t stop doing sports now! After all, it’s about much more than burning calories. In the end, above all, should health and fun stand in the foreground. Although your calorie turnover does not increase – you stay fit, healthy and in a good mood.
